Summary of the Inventive Concept

The inventive concept relates to specialized vessel assessment systems adapted for high-security, disaster relief, and extreme weather conditions, ensuring secure data transmission, ruggedized components, and portable power sources to facilitate accurate diagnosis and timely intervention.

Background and Problem Solved

The original patent disclosed systems for assessing vessels, but these systems lacked adaptability for unique operational environments. The new inventive concept addresses the limitations of the original patent by providing tailored solutions for high-stakes environments, where data security, equipment ruggedness, and power autonomy are paramount.

Detailed Description of the Inventive Concept

The inventive concept encompasses three primary embodiments. The first embodiment is a system for evaluating blood vessels in high-security environments, featuring encrypted three-dimensional models and secure data transmission. The second embodiment is a method for vessel evaluation in disaster relief situations, utilizing a portable processing system powered by a solar-powered battery. The third embodiment is a system for vessel evaluation in extreme weather conditions, with a processing system housed in a weather-resistant enclosure. Each embodiment is designed to address the specific challenges of its respective environment.

Novelty and Inventive Step

The new claims introduce novel features such as encrypted three-dimensional models, high-resolution cameras with waterproof and shock-resistant casings, portable processing systems with solar-powered batteries, and weather-resistant enclosures. These features, combined with the original patent's vessel assessment technology, provide a non-obvious and innovative solution for high-stakes environments.

Alternative Embodiments and Variations

Alternative embodiments could include systems for assessing vessels in other high-stakes environments, such as search and rescue operations or remote medical facilities. Variations could also include different types of sensors or imaging modalities, adapted for specific vessel types or conditions.
